我尝试在路径中显示所有任务名称
C:\WINDOWS\System32\Tasks
这是我的代码:
path = 'C:\Windows\System32\Tasks'
for file in os.listdir(path):
print file
这是输出:
C:\WINDOWS\System32\Tasks\Microsoft
有人能看出为什么这是唯一提出的输出?
答案 0 :(得分:2)
我只是在这里猜测,但我把它作为解决方案:
您的计算机有 64位 Windows 版本,但您的 Python 安装 32位。
由于Microsoft WOW64 redirection,访问 C:\ WINDOWS \ System32 \ Tasks 文件夹,它实际上是访问 C:\ WINDOWS \ SysWOW64 \ Tasks ,因此你只能&# 34;参见"内部的 Microsoft 文件夹。
答案 1 :(得分:0)
尝试使用
x = os.popen("tree C:\WINDOWS\System32\Tasks")
x.read()
应该给你一些输出